Transaction c380aa2009b61538b841f5135c88312525d5a524c0727ac72ae5f4c8f49045a8
1 Input
1 Output
-
c380aa2009b61538b841f5135c88312525d5a524c0727ac72ae5f4c8f49045a8:0
- value
- 77604737
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9e4c11509325aeb0a4345779467465015484289f OP_EQUAL
- address
- MNLA81cYKBLATeQLcp9eHPBDkJy3h6gY1e